[docs]class Dataset(DbObject, Updateable, Deletable): """A Dataset is a collection of DataRows. Attributes: name (str) description (str) updated_at (datetime) created_at (datetime) row_count (int): The number of rows in the dataset. Fetch the dataset again to update since this is cached. created_by (Relationship): `ToOne` relationship to User organization (Relationship): `ToOne` relationship to Organization """ name = Field.String("name") description = Field.String("description") updated_at = Field.DateTime("updated_at") created_at = Field.DateTime("created_at") row_count = Field.Int("row_count") # Relationships created_by = Relationship.ToOne("User", False, "created_by") organization = Relationship.ToOne("Organization", False) iam_integration = Relationship.ToOne( "IAMIntegration", False, "iam_integration", "signer" )
[docs] def data_rows( self, from_cursor: Optional[str] = None, where: Optional[Comparison] = None, ) -> PaginatedCollection: """ Custom method to paginate data_rows via cursor. Args: from_cursor (str): Cursor (data row id) to start from, if none, will start from the beginning where (dict(str,str)): Filter to apply to data rows. Where value is a data row column name and key is the value to filter on. example: {'external_id': 'my_external_id'} to get a data row with external_id = 'my_external_id' NOTE: Order of retrieval is newest data row first. Deleted data rows are not retrieved. Failed data rows are not retrieved. Data rows in progress *maybe* retrieved. """ page_size = 500 # hardcode to avoid overloading the server where_param = ( query.where_as_dict(Entity.DataRow, where) if where is not None else None ) template = Template( """query DatasetDataRowsPyApi($$id: ID!, $$from: ID, $$first: Int, $$where: DatasetDataRowWhereInput) { datasetDataRows(id: $$id, from: $$from, first: $$first, where: $$where) { nodes { $datarow_selections } pageInfo { hasNextPage startCursor } } } """ ) query_str = template.substitute( datarow_selections=query.results_query_part(Entity.DataRow) ) params = { "id": self.uid, "from": from_cursor, "first": page_size, "where": where_param, } return PaginatedCollection( client=self.client, query=query_str, params=params, dereferencing=["datasetDataRows", "nodes"], obj_class=Entity.DataRow, cursor_path=["datasetDataRows", "pageInfo", "startCursor"], )
[docs] def create_data_row(self, items=None, **kwargs) -> "DataRow": """Creates a single DataRow belonging to this dataset. >>> dataset.create_data_row(row_data="http://my_site.com/photos/img_01.jpg") Args: items: Dictionary containing new `DataRow` data. At a minimum, must contain `row_data` or `DataRow.row_data`. **kwargs: Key-value arguments containing new `DataRow` data. At a minimum, must contain `row_data`. Raises: InvalidQueryError: If both dictionary and `kwargs` are provided as inputs InvalidQueryError: If `DataRow.row_data` field value is not provided in `kwargs`. InvalidAttributeError: in case the DB object type does not contain any of the field names given in `kwargs`. ResourceCreationError: If data row creation failed on the server side. """ invalid_argument_error = "Argument to create_data_row() must be either a dictionary, or kwargs containing `row_data` at minimum" if items is not None and len(kwargs) > 0: raise InvalidQueryError(invalid_argument_error) args = items if items is not None else kwargs file_upload_thread_count = 1 completed_task = self._create_data_rows_sync( [args], file_upload_thread_count=file_upload_thread_count ) res = completed_task.result if res is None or len(res) == 0: raise ResourceCreationError( f"Data row upload did not complete, task status {completed_task.status} task id {completed_task.uid}" ) return self.client.get_data_row(res[0]["id"])

[docs] def create_data_rows( self, items, file_upload_thread_count=FILE_UPLOAD_THREAD_COUNT ) -> "DataUpsertTask": """Asynchronously bulk upload data rows Args: items (iterable of (dict or str)) Returns: Task representing the data import on the server side. The Task can be used for inspecting task progress and waiting until it's done. Raises: InvalidQueryError: If the `items` parameter does not conform to the specification above or if the server did not accept the DataRow creation request (unknown reason). ResourceNotFoundError: If unable to retrieve the Task for the import process. This could imply that the import failed. InvalidAttributeError: If there are fields in `items` not valid for a DataRow. ValueError: When the upload parameters are invalid NOTE dicts and strings items can not be mixed in the same call. It is a responsibility of the caller to ensure that all items are of the same type. """ if file_upload_thread_count < 1: raise ValueError( "file_upload_thread_count must be a positive integer" ) # Usage example upload_items = self._separate_and_process_items(items) specs = DataRowCreateItem.build(self.uid, upload_items) return self._exec_upsert_data_rows(specs, file_upload_thread_count)

[docs] def upsert_data_rows( self, items, file_upload_thread_count=FILE_UPLOAD_THREAD_COUNT ) -> "DataUpsertTask": """ Upserts data rows in this dataset. When "key" is provided, and it references an existing data row, an update will be performed. When "key" is not provided a new data row will be created. >>> task = dataset.upsert_data_rows([ >>> # create new data row >>> { >>> "row_data": "http://my_site.com/photos/img_01.jpg", >>> "global_key": "global_key1", >>> "external_id": "ex_id1", >>> "attachments": [ >>> {"type": AttachmentType.RAW_TEXT, "name": "att1", "value": "test1"} >>> ], >>> "metadata": [ >>> {"name": "tag", "value": "tag value"}, >>> ] >>> }, >>> # update global key of data row by existing global key >>> { >>> "key": GlobalKey("global_key1"), >>> "global_key": "global_key1_updated" >>> }, >>> # update data row by ID >>> { >>> "key": UniqueId(dr.uid), >>> "external_id": "ex_id1_updated" >>> }, >>> ]) >>> task.wait_till_done() """ specs = DataRowUpsertItem.build(self.uid, items, (UniqueId, GlobalKey)) return self._exec_upsert_data_rows(specs, file_upload_thread_count)
